iPod Touch Pixelizer: Funky Low-Tech Visualiser
The iPod Touch Pixelizer is a neat and low-tech way to have a cool effect on your iPod Touch. Essentially any videos playing on the unit are pixelized created by paper/card diffusing device based on a TV Filter created a while back.
Some might find the effect decidedly artistic, and I can think of a number of amusing results if this idea was combined with a modern art gallery (by using amusing images and pixelating them!
